Transaction b66180e85a1871bcb87247fd2e4827fef380908190491df7d0d8fd52dd9a16a2
1 Input
1 Output
-
b66180e85a1871bcb87247fd2e4827fef380908190491df7d0d8fd52dd9a16a2:0
- value
- 64950000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 74303e33b519b9a31b2920ee5a1d95daadf3c890 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BbMBEX9XE962icf9Xq14QWLE1LF4seWBw